Outline

This module will develop advanced object-oriented software development skills. Students will learn how to work with complex data structures and algorithms (including those that are recursive) and will learn how to build programs with components that run concurrently and over networks. In addition, the students will work in teams to build a substantial piece of software from specification through analysis and design to implementation.


Learning Outcomes

On successful completion of this module, the student should be able to:

  • Design, populate, and query a database
  • Design and implement a front-end interface
  • Design and implement server-side application software
  • Integrate a database, server, and front-end into a full software stack.
  • Use modern development tools effectively
